Funded Traineeship in Belgium and Luxembourg 2025

Funded Traineeship in Belgium and Luxembourg 2025 is open now. The European Commission is offering a fully funded traineeship program, known as the Blue Book Traineeship, in Belgium and Luxembourg for the March 2025 session. This prestigious program is open to students and recent graduates from around the world, with a focus on those without prior work experience. The European Commission will cover all related expenses, making it an excellent opportunity for individuals to gain valuable work experience in a multinational environment.

The program has dedicated seats for master’s students, and all EU citizens can apply, regardless of their academic background. Non-EU nationals are also encouraged to apply, with numerous seats available. The traineeship offers a unique chance to work with the European Commission and gain insight into its operations.

Funded Traineeship in Belgium and Luxembourg 2025

Program: Traineeship

Coverage: Fully Funded

Host Region: Belgium and Luxembourg

Required Education: 3-Years Higher Education Degree

Offered By:European Commission

Duration:  5 Months

Benefits of Funded Traineeship in Belgium and Luxembourg 2025

  • Accommodation expenses will not be covered
    • Reimbursement of visa costs
    • Coverage of medical fees
    • Monthly allowance of €1376, paid at the end of every month
    • Travel expenditure, including airfare tickets, will be covered

Eligibility Criteria for Funded Traineeship in Belgium and Luxembourg 2025

  • No age limit to apply for the traineeships
    • Have no prior work experience of any kind
    • Work for five 8-hour days (40 hours per week in total)
    • Must be an EU citizen and limited seats also available for non-EU nationals
    • Hold a standard 3-year higher education degree
    • Receive 2 days’ paid leave per month
    • Have good knowledge of English (no IELTS or TOEFL tests required)
